Transaction 73a4858c44bfdffd870d5ccea26a9bc82fa7e42304827b68af66d22fd6d5fe2a
2 Input
2 Outputs
- 73a4858c44bfdffd870d5ccea26a9bc82fa7e42304827b68af66d22fd6d5fe2a:0
- 73a4858c44bfdffd870d5ccea26a9bc82fa7e42304827b68af66d22fd6d5fe2a:1
value 108200000
address 1icUhpzeHYdZ3ajttHpJ7tiv6o4ZAu2X9
value 37466
address 1373sDVDnZgEKt1ibe29pERuZQTNvbg51E